feat(agents): add design gate for automatic ui-ux-pro-max detection

Lightweight skills (feat, hotfix, bugfix) had zero plugin awareness —
design tasks ran without ui-ux-pro-max even when relevant. Add a
design gate (lib/design-gate.md) that auto-detects UI/style signals
in task description and filesystem, then asks the user to activate
ui-ux-pro-max if inactive. Orchestrators already handle this via
their STEP 0 plugin-check.

+# DESIGN GATE — Auto-detect design tasks, activate ui-ux-pro-max
+
+Inline snippet. Include in any agent STEP 0 that may touch UI/design.
+
+## WHEN TO RUN
+
+Run this gate when the task description OR target files match design signals.
+
+## DETECTION
+
+Check BOTH the task description AND the filesystem:
+
+**Task description signals** (case-insensitive match on $ARGUMENTS):
+- UI keywords: `component`, `button`, `card`, `modal`, `dialog`, `tooltip`, `dropdown`, `sidebar`, `navbar`, `header`, `footer`, `layout`, `grid`, `form`, `input`, `table`
+- Style keywords: `css`, `style`, `theme`, `color`, `font`, `spacing`, `margin`, `padding`, `border`, `shadow`, `animation`, `transition`, `hover`, `responsive`, `dark mode`, `light mode`
+- Design keywords: `design`, `ui`, `ux`, `visual`, `polish`, `pixel`, `figma`, `mockup`, `wireframe`, `prototype`
+- Framework UI: `tailwind`, `styled-component`, `emotion`, `chakra`, `radix`, `shadcn`, `headless`
+
+**Filesystem signals** (quick check, no deep scan):
+- Target files have `.tsx`, `.jsx`, `.css`, `.scss`, `.less`, or `.module.css` extension
+- `tailwind.config` or `postcss.config` present in project root
+- `tokens/`, `theme/`, or `design-system/` directory exists
+- Storybook config (`.storybook/`) present
+
+## DECISION
+
+If **at least one signal** is detected:
+
+1. Check if `ui-ux-pro-max` is active:
+   ```bash
+   source "$HOME/.claude/lib/detect-plugins.sh"
+   detect_uiux_pro_max && echo "ACTIVE" || echo "INACTIVE"
+   ```
+
+2. If **ACTIVE** → proceed silently. The plugin context is already available.
+
+3. If **INACTIVE** → ask the user:
+   ```
+   🎨 DESIGN DETECTED — task touches UI/styling.
+   ui-ux-pro-max is not active. Activate it for design-aware guidance?
+   (yes / no)
+   ```
+   - On **yes** → print `⚡ Activating ui-ux-pro-max...` and proceed with design context.
+   - On **no** → print `Proceeding without design plugin.` and continue normally.
+
+## IMPORTANT
+
+- This gate adds ~5 seconds overhead. Worth it for design quality.
+- Do NOT run this gate on pure backend/API/CLI tasks (no signals = no gate).
+- If no signal detected → skip entirely, zero overhead.
